    Optical Mouse disconnecting itself?

    I am using an optical and wired mouse. Suddenly,the red light on the back side of the optical mouse goes off and the mouse disconnects itself.

    However, sometimes it reconnects automatically (after a short period - a few seconds or a couple of minutes). Sometimes it disconnects permanently.

    Any solutions regarding this?

    Re: Optical Mouse disconnecting itself?

    Try to connect the cord of the mouse to the different USB port.
    If that doesnt work, then update the drivers and see..

    Re: Optical Mouse disconnecting itself?

    I think the connection between the end of the cord and the mouse is loose.
    Hence, your mouse is being temporily disconnected(red light going off) and reconnected(red light beaming) depending on the cord-connection.

    Once the it is not able to connect with the cord,it disconnects permanently.
